FAlbum plugin

I have been using the flickr album plugin by Ramon Darrow for my photo album but after some rooting around this afternoon I decided to switch over to FAlbum.
With a bit of help from Andreas Linde’s great walkthrough it was up and running in no time. This version looks to have nice admin plugin page which made linking to flickr easy as pie, plus it displays all recent photo’s even if they are not collated in sets.
After a few hourse tweaking and setting it all out I went back to modify some other pages and suddenly was faced with a 500 Server Error! What had just fallen apart?
I then spent a few hours getting to the root of the problem and found removing the .htaccess file for the root and removing permalinks solved it. Right turn permalinks back on; works. Turn friendly url’s on photo plugin on; works. Modify a page and save; 500 Server Error!
It turns out that the FAlbum plugin writes to the .htaccess file but in doing so erases the last #End WordPress marker so when you change a page and WordPress updates the .htaccess file it chokes on the FAlbum section. I manually added the WordPress end marker above the FAlbum being marker and so far it looks to be working ok.
